MAIL ACCESS 2K MIX: 2,043 Passwords Leaked on Telegram August 3
HEROIC analysts identified a combolist titled "MAIL ACCESS 2K MIX VALID 100" circulating on Telegram on August 3, 2026. The file contained 2,043 records, each pairing an email address with a plaintext password and the URL of the login page the credentials were used on.
Why This Combolist Is Dangerous
Because the passwords in this list are stored in plaintext, anyone who downloads the file can use the credentials immediately, no cracking or decryption required. An attacker can plug each email and password pair directly into the matching website's login page in seconds. If any of the 2,043 people in this list reused that same password on another account, a single leaked credential can unlock several accounts at once.
What Was Exposed
- Email addresses
- Plaintext passwords
- URLs linked to each set of login credentials
Why This Matters
Combolists like this one are the raw material for credential stuffing attacks, where automated tools test stolen email and password pairs against banking sites, email providers, and social media platforms. Because the passwords are already in plaintext, the barrier to abuse is low. Anyone whose credentials appear in this list faces a real risk of account takeover, and from there, financial fraud or identity theft if the compromised account holds personal or payment information.
How Combolists Like This Get Assembled
A combolist is typically pieced together by threat actors from multiple sources, including older breach dumps, phishing hauls, and stealer log outputs, then reformatted into simple email and password lines paired with the site each login belongs to. Lists like MAIL ACCESS 2K MIX VALID 100 are shared or sold on Telegram channels precisely because they are ready to use, with no additional processing needed before an attacker can attempt to log in.
